1. Understanding Email Endings

An email ending is more than just a formality; it’s the final opportunity to reinforce your message and leave a lasting impression. It comprises three key elements.

  • Closing Phrases: These sentences summarize your email’s purpose and often include a call to action.
  • Sign-Off: A word or short phrase used before your signature, such as “Sincerely” or “Best regards.”
  • Email Signature: Your name and contact information.

2. Crafting Professional Closing Phrases

Closing phrases are the sentences preceding your email sign-off. They should reiterate the email’s objective and conclude with a clear call to action.

“It’s crucial that the reader understands the next step they should take,” says Otis Perry, a business development representative. Whether it’s scheduling a meeting, reviewing a document, or outlining the following steps, clarity is key.

2.1. Effective Closing Phrase Examples

  1. “Thank you for connecting! I look forward to our conversation on [date and time].”
  2. “I have sent [materials you discussed]. Kindly review them by [date] and let me know if you have any questions.”
  3. “Thank you for meeting with me today. I am eager to learn about the next steps in the interview process.”
  4. “I am excited to join the team! I will be there for my first day on [date].”
  5. “Thank you for sharing more information about the opportunity! I have attached my resume and will follow up by [date] if I haven’t heard back by then.”
  6. “Please let me know if you have any questions by replying to this email or contacting me on Teams.”
  7. “I look forward to receiving your responses in the attached sheet by Friday. I will be in touch regarding the next steps the following week.”

3.1. Formal Email Sign-Offs

Formal sign-offs convey professionalism and respect.

  1. Sincerely
  2. Best regards
  3. Kindly
  4. Regards
  5. Warm regards
  6. All the best
  7. Thank you
  8. Thank you in advance

3.2. Casual Email Sign-Offs

When communicating with familiar colleagues, a more casual tone can be appropriate.

  1. Have a great day
  2. Stay tuned
  3. Cheers
  4. Take care
  5. Talk soon
  6. Onwards and upwards
  7. Looking forward to hearing from you
  8. Thanks

3.3. Inappropriate Email Sign-Offs

Avoid sign-offs that are too casual or unprofessional.

  • Love
  • Thx
  • Yours truly
  • XO
  • Peace out
  • See ya
  • Emojis

4. Essential Elements of a Professional Email Signature

Your email signature is a crucial part of how do you end an email, providing recipients with essential contact information and reinforcing your professional brand.

Beyond your name, consider including:

  • Your current title
  • Your university and graduation year (if applicable)
  • Your phone number
  • Your email address
  • Your location
  • Links to your website or online portfolio
  • Links to your LinkedIn profile or other professional social media accounts

A well-crafted email signature enhances your credibility and makes it easy for recipients to connect with you.

5. Maintaining the Right Tone

Adapting the appropriate tone is crucial when considering how do you end an email. Daniela Camejo Sanchez emphasizes the importance of researching your recipient.

“Consider how they present themselves professionally. What is their personal brand? Do they value formal or casual exchanges? You can learn a lot from their online presence.”

Otis Perry advises balancing formality and approachability. “I aim for a conversational tone that is respectful and avoids offense. Humanizing your email makes it easier for readers to engage.”

By analyzing your recipient’s communication style and adjusting your tone accordingly, you can build rapport and enhance your professional relationships.

6. Real-World Examples of Professional Email Endings

Mastering how do you end an email effectively requires practical application. Here are several examples for various professional scenarios.

6.1. Networking Message

I would appreciate the opportunity to speak with you over the phone and learn more about the position. Would you be available any time next Monday, January 2nd, from 9 a.m. to 3 p.m. MST? You can reach me at (123) 456-7890.

Best regards,

Charlotte Smith

Example University, Class of 2026

(123) 456-7890

6.2. After a Phone Screening

Thank you again for taking the time to speak with me today. I have attached my resume and online portfolio for your review. I look forward to hearing from you soon and will follow up on [date] if I haven’t heard back by then.

Thank you,

Michael Johnson

https://www.linkedin.com/in/michael-johnson-1

6.3. After an Interview

Thank you again for your time today. If you have any further questions, please do not hesitate to reach out. I look forward to hearing from you and will follow up on [date] if I don’t hear back by then

Sincerely,

Isabella Rodriguez

Data Analyst

Brooklyn, NY

6.4. Accepting a Job Offer

Thank you very much for this opportunity, and I look forward to working with you soon! I will be there on October 2nd in the New York office.

Cheers,

Shayna Coleman

(098) 765-4321

6.5. Collaborating with a Coworker

Please let me know if you have any questions. I’m happy to jump on a call or discuss this further in Slack

Best regards,

Caitlin Imler

Program Strategist

Los Angeles, CA

6.6. Sending an Update to Your Team

Please review the above and let me know if you have any questions or feedback by [date]. I look forward to hearing from you

Best,

Lucy Grose

Chief of Staff, Company Z

Madison, Wisconsin

6.7. Working with a Client

I am confident our approach can drive the brand awareness results you’re looking for. Please let me know if you have any questions about the proposal, which I’ve attached below; I’m happy to answer via email or in a follow-up call.

Thank you,

Fiona

Customer Success Manager

[email protected]

(145) 321-456

6.8. Following Up After a Meeting

Thank you again for your attention and engagement during today’s presentation. In addition to the action items I’ve outlined above, I’ve attached the slides for further reference. Please let me know if you have any questions.

Best regards,

Julia

Senior Designer, Company X

9. Frequently Asked Questions (FAQs) about Email Endings

1. How do you politely end an email?

You can politely end an email with a professional, actionable closing phrase, an email sign-off, and a signature. Examples of polite email sign-offs include “sincerely,” “best,” “kindly,” and “regards.”

2. What is the best email sign-off?

The best email sign-offs are professional and not too familiar, including “sincerely” and “thank you” for more formal emails and “stay tuned” and “cheers” for more casual work emails.

3. What is the end of a professional email?

The end of a professional email should include an actionable closing statement, a polite sign-off, and a signature.

4. How can I ensure my email leaves a positive impression?

Focus on clarity, respect, and gratitude. Make sure your closing phrase is actionable and polite, and your sign-off is appropriate for the context.

5. What should I avoid in an email ending?

Avoid overly casual or informal language, emojis, and sign-offs that are too personal. Always maintain a professional tone.

6. How important is an email signature?

An email signature is very important. It provides essential contact information and reinforces your professional brand. Make sure it’s up-to-date and includes relevant links.

7. Can the tone of my email ending affect the outcome?

Yes, the tone can significantly impact the outcome. Tailor your tone to match the recipient and the nature of your communication.

8. What if I’m unsure about the appropriate sign-off?

When in doubt, opt for a formal sign-off like “Sincerely” or “Best regards.” These are generally safe and professional choices.
